Abstract

The lack of labor for spring works, which escalated in the Czech Republic in 2007, brought about the renewal of the idea of hop growing on low trellis. A low trellis system was built in the hop garden of the Hop Research Institute in Saaz. The plants were planted in autumn 2008. In 2009-2011, the yield and the chemical composition of hop cones of the experimental varieties, mainly Premiant and Sladek, were established. The First Gold variety represented the control variety. The three-year production results showed that only the Sladek variety was able to achieve profitability when this type of cultivation was used. The paper is concluded with a summary of the use of the Czech mobile hop picking machine HUN-30 in the Czech hop growing areas.
